How much do google adwords expert jobs pay per year?

As of Jun 13, 2026, the average yearly pay for google adwords expert in the United States is $65,418.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$50,000.00 and $74,500.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are some common challenges a Google Adwords Expert faces when managing multiple client campaigns?

A Google Adwords Expert often juggles several client accounts, each with unique goals and budgets. One common challenge is efficiently allocating time and resources to optimize each campaign, especially when clients operate in highly competitive industries. Additionally, keeping up with frequent platform updates and ensuring campaigns remain compliant with Google's evolving policies can be demanding. Effective communication and reporting are key, as clients expect regular updates and clear insights into campaign performance. Mastering these challenges is crucial for delivering consistent results and building long-term client relationships.

What is the difference between Google Adwords Expert vs PPC Specialist?

AspectGoogle Adwords ExpertPPC Specialist
CertificationsGoogle Ads CertificationGoogle Ads Certification, other digital marketing certifications
Work EnvironmentDigital marketing agencies, in-house marketing teamsAdvertising agencies, in-house marketing teams
Primary FocusManaging Google Ads campaigns specificallyManaging paid advertising campaigns across multiple platforms, including Google Ads
Common UsageSearch for experts specialized in Google AdsBroader paid media roles, including Google Ads and other platforms

While both roles involve managing paid advertising campaigns, a Google Adwords Expert specializes specifically in Google Ads platform management, optimization, and certification. A PPC Specialist may handle multiple paid media channels, including Google Ads, but with a broader focus. The Google Adwords Expert is ideal for businesses seeking specialized Google Ads expertise, whereas a PPC Specialist offers a wider range of paid advertising skills.

What is a Google Adwords Expert?

A Google Adwords Expert is a professional who specializes in creating, managing, and optimizing pay-per-click (PPC) advertising campaigns on Google Ads (formerly known as Google Adwords). They use their knowledge of keyword research, ad copywriting, bidding strategies, and analytics to help businesses reach their target audience and maximize return on investment. Their expertise ensures that advertising budgets are used efficiently to drive traffic, generate leads, and increase sales through the Google advertising platform.

Is $20 a day good for Google Ads?

For a Google Ads Expert managing campaigns, a daily budget of $20 can be effective for small-scale or testing campaigns, but larger or more competitive campaigns typically require higher budgets to achieve significant results. The appropriate budget depends on campaign goals, industry, and target audience, and skills in keyword research and bid management are essential for optimizing spend.

Job Description
We are excited to be able to add to our relatively small team this critical role which will help keep our end to end inbound marketing machine humming!
This position requires technical mastery of several marketing platforms and tracking techniques, curiosity, a commitment to continuous improvement and collaboration. It does not involve copywriting or graphics creation.
One essential linear process we are looking for someone to own is the setup and management of campaigns with slugs for text and provided images. For us, this means using HubSpot to create forms, landing pages, nurture workflows and emails. A/B tests for landing pages and imagery to constantly improve our conversions. In AdWords, you will create targeted campaigns, ad groups and ads with proper links back to HubSpot assets. In Analytics you will establish the correct Goal structure to optimize the AdWords campaigns and enhance SEO.
Others on the team will populate these with copy, keywords, and imagery, thus completing the campaign creation.
You will then start and monitor it. You will be responsible for staying on budget, of course. But your real responsibility will be producing reports on the effectiveness of the campaign and every asset within it. You will alert the team when a/b tests produce winners, and collaborate on next steps. You will let us know when a keyword list needs to be revisited or when negatives need to be added. You will also monitor the workflows in HubSpot to ensure our nurture functions properly, and you'll monitor a/b tests in there as well.
On an ongoing basis, you will also maintain the integrity of all of our marketing systems, including their integration with Salesforce, and will spot-check data flow between HubSpot & Salesforce to ensure accuracy. You will provide weekly reports showing exactly what path new clients took, from their initial contact to closed-won. On a regular basis (monthly or quarterly) you will provide the raw data for marketing reports that will show results and ROI on specific efforts.
Tinkering, measuring, improving, collaborating - wash, rinse, repeat! The perfect candidate for this role is energized by this process, finds great satisfaction in a well-running machine and finding just the right minor changes that can create massive and measurable improvements.
